Lisa Mueller

Lisa Mueller is from the Tsilhqot’in Nation and is the founder and creator of the Nation2Nation Events in
Northwest, BC. She’s an entrepreneur, community builder and specializes in First Nation community
engagement, economic development and community connecting.


Lisa is a confident business professional with 15+ years of experience in event and project management,
leadership, public relations, Indigenous relations and organizational development. She is skilled in the
design and facilitation of multi-stakeholder projects in both the economic and social development sectors.
Lisa adapts well to high-pressure environments and is known for her ability to bring together diverse
perspectives on complex issues.


Driven by her passion to see First Nations more involved in business, the provincial and national
economy she felt compelled to create a platform for First Nations leaders to share their perspectives on
economic development and major projects. The inaugural Nation2Nation Forum was held in Terrace in
November 2015 and continues as an annual forum.


Lisa is a committed community volunteer and spent 10+ years serving as a past Rotary member, on the
Rotary Youth Leadership Academy Committee, and past Chair of North Coast Women in Business.
Currently Lisa sits on the Council for the District of Houston, and is Chair for the Houston Hospice
Society. She is also part of the Indigenous Relations and Reconciliation Advisory Council for Geoscience
BC, and previously sits on the BC CN Community Board for Northern BC.


Lisa resides in Houston, BC with her partner Ryan and their 4 fur kids.
